India’s Longest-Route Vande Bharat Express Launched on This Corridor
Prime Minister Narendra Modi today inaugurated the Nagpur–Pune Vande Bharat Express, the longest-route Vande Bharat train in India, along with two other new train services. The flag-off ceremony was conducted through video conferencing, with Union Minister Nitin Gadkari and Maharashtra Chief Minister Devendra Fadnavis present at the launch event at Nagpur Central Railway Station.
There is a high volume of travellers from Vidarbha to Pune, but many currently rely on private vehicles and expensive alternatives due to the lack of a direct, comfortable, and time-efficient train service.
The Maharashtra Government had requested the Railway Ministry to address this gap, leading to the launch of the Nagpur–Pune Vande Bharat Express.
Union Minister Nitin Gadkari welcomed the development, emphasising that the Vande Bharat Express series represents a modernisation of Indian Railways—offering faster, safer, and more comfortable journeys for passengers.
This service will not only benefit regular commuters but also attract tourists and business travellers, strengthening economic and cultural ties within the state.
